Cats can be exposed to poisons … WebFeb 12, 2024 · Lilies are lethally toxic to cats. In fact, they are so poisonous that a cat can suffer fatal kidney failure just from biting into a lily leaf or petal, licking lily pollen from its paws, or drinking water from a vase containing cut lilies. The lily toxin, which only affects cats, has not been identified. If dogs ingest lilies, they do not ...
